Wooden doors
Many homeowners opt for wooden doors because they are available in many styles. They can complement almost any style of home and contribute to its resale value. They are also very durable and offer excellent insulation. They must be maintained regularly to avoid damage and to maintain their appearance.
Solid wood doors might be more expensive, but they'll last for decades. They also look beautiful throughout the time. Solid oak is a very sturdy wood that can be sanded and re-stained to preserve its appearance. If you are on a tight budget engineered oak is a great alternative. It is made of an amalgamation of woods that are cheaper and is glued together using strong glue. In contrast to wooden windows, these doors will not break or crack over the course of time.
As a general rule you should clean your door every couple of years and stain it each year. You can also apply a protective spray to protect the door from rain and weather. If your house faces south, you may need to re-sand the door more frequently than doors facing north.
Wooden doors are excellent insulators that keep out cold winter months and the heat during summer. They also make a great option for energy efficiency if you combine them with triple-glazed windows. You'll save money on heating and cooling. They will also reduce the carbon footprint of your home.
Timber doors come with a myriad of benefits, including their durability, energy efficiency and customization options. They are non-rust and can be stained or painted to complement the design of your home. They are also an eco friendly option as they are made of natural materials that can be reused or recycled. They also help store carbon and release oxygen, making them a sustainable option for your business or home. Turn-and-tilt And turn patio doors uk patio or balcony doors
Tilt-and-turn patio doors work similarly like sliding patio doors but they can be tilted along the top for ventilation or turned outwards like conventional windows. They can be locked in the tilt and turn windows advantages and disadvantages position for added security and also come with an ergonomic handle that's easier to grasp. They provide a range of options for glazing that can be customized to any home style or size.
Aesthetically, they are a good match with any style of architecture, and the frames and tracks are designed to facilitate cleaning with fewer spaces where dirt can accumulate. This not only improves the durability of the door, but it will also improve its appearance for years to come. Tilt-and turn doors are available in a variety of colours and finishes that will complement any exterior or interior style.
The tilt-and-turn option is ideal choice for Juliet balconies as it allows for ventilation without the need to fully open the door. They also have a higher thermal rating and an improved sound insulation. In addition, they are suitable for any type of weather conditions and can be equipped with a low aluminum threshold to prevent the risk of tripping and falling.
